- On September 14, 2022, Adam Wainwright and Yadier Molina toppled an epic MLB record, surpassing Mickey Lolich and Bill Freehan’s 324 starts as a battery.
Hear untold stories about the adversities and triumphs which lead to baseball greatness. Family, teammates, staff, broadcasters, and alumni reveal what makes this pair great, shedding light on an incredible achievement in Cardinals and baseball history.
Yadi and Waino’s journey to 325 was storied and improbable, forged through the longevity and loyalty of two franchise icons. The pair finished with 328 starts, meaning no duo is likely to catch them in this modern era of free agency.
